Job Summary
Engineers and researchers to help build the next generation brain-computer symbiosis by seamlessly merging electronic devices with the brain. The role spans transdisciplinary research across applied physics, nanoelectronics, neurotechnology and biology. No specific background is required beyond evident excellence in your current field; candidates should be willing to learn a new field and pursue innovative, cross-disciplinary work aimed at advancing brain-computer interfacing. Minimum education requirement includes a Bachelor’s, MS, or PhD in a science/engineering field and a strong track record in your area of expertise. If you are excited about building new technologies and collaborating across disciplines, apply to join this exciting opportunity.
Required Qualifications
- Bachelors or MS or PhD in a science or engineering field (electrical/electronics engineering, applied physics, materials science, bio-/biomedical-/mechanical-/chemical-engineering, physics, biology or chemistry)
- Strong background and proven excellence in your respective field
- Willingness and courage to learn a new field and perform transdisciplinary research spanning applied physics, nanoelectronics, neurotechnology and biology
- Passionate curiosity and excitement about building the future of brain-computer symbiosis
